Maine Senior FarmShare Program
Maine - Department of Agriculture, Conservation and Forestry
The Maine Senior FarmShare Program in Warren, ME, is dedicated to enhancing the lives of income-eligible older adults by providing them with a valuable opportunity to receive shares of fresh, locally grown produce at no cost from dedicated local farmers during the growing season. Each year, seniors can sign up directly with a participating farmer starting in April, allowing them to enjoy the benefits of healthy eating while supporting Maine agriculture. As shares are limited and distributed on a first-come, first-served basis, we encourage interested seniors to apply early to ensure they do not miss out on this vital food assistance program. Meeting eligibility requirements is essential, yet please note that it does not guarantee a FarmShare, highlighting the importance of early registration.

Food Bank
The Dysphagia Outreach Project
The Dysphagia Outreach Project Food Bank in Warren, ME is dedicated to improving the quality of life for low-income individuals with dysphagia by providing essential resources tailored to their unique needs. We offer food thickeners, pre-modified foods, therapy tools, oral care supplies, and adaptive equipment to ensure our clients receive the vital nutrition and care they require. Our mission is to make access to these critical food assistance resources easy and supportive, fostering a welcoming environment for those we serve in our community.

Expanded Food and Nutrition Education Program (EFNEP)
University of Maine - Cooperative Extension
The Expanded Food and Nutrition Education Program (EFNEP) at the University of Maine Cooperative Extension, located in Warren, ME, is dedicated to providing essential nutrition and health education to income-eligible adults with children. Whether you are participating in SNAP, WIC, or Head Start, our free program equips you with practical skills to adopt healthy eating habits, save money on groceries, prepare nourishing meals, ensure food safety, and increase physical activity. In light of health precautions, we have adapted our services to offer distance learning, allowing participants to engage in nutrition education classes one-on-one or in small groups. Basic needs support
Area Interfaith Outreach (AIO)
At Basic Needs Support in Warren, ME, we understand that financial strain can make it challenging for families to meet their essential needs. Our dedicated programs are designed to alleviate this burden by offering food assistance, free groceries, energy aid, diapers, and weekend meals for elementary school children. We provide a diverse selection of nutritious food options, including fresh produce, meats, baked goods, dairy, and non-perishable items, all available at the AIO Market, where clients can access support weekly. Our commitment extends to offering fuel assistance during the cold months, help with electrical disconnections, and hygiene products to ensure the well-being of local families.
